Easy to clean

A capsule coffee maker can last for a long time If it is maintained regularly. Clean machines brew consistently and delivers delicious tasting coffee every time. The most effective way to prevent the build-up of limescale and minerals is using filtered water and washing the removable parts regularly.

The first step is to give the exterior of your coffee pods machine a quick scrub. The next step is to wash the reservoir, drip tray and holder. Place them in a sink stocked with hot water and add some dishwashing liquid detergent to the mixture. Allow the parts to soak for 15 minutes, then rinse thoroughly and dry with towels.

Some capsule coffee machines with pods machines have an integrated descaler that helps maintain the cleanliness of the machine. If not then you can purchase descaling tablets from your local coffee shop or online. Follow the instructions on the packaging to complete the descaling process. After you have completed the descaling process, you will see clear indicators that show the coffee maker is ready to use. There are several signs that your coffee maker is ready to be used again. They include an indicator lamp that lights when the water reservoirs are empty and the sound of gurgling during the brewing process and visible white spots on the parts.

Easy to descale

A capsule machine is a great option if you want an easy, fast method to make coffee. They’re small and simple and offer the possibility of customizing your coffee at the touch of a button. Capsule coffee makers, however, are prone to limescale deposits that require decaling on a regular basis. If you’re not careful they can grow to the point that it’s difficult for water to flow through the system to supply your coffee.

A common method for descaling a coffee pod machine is to use a mix of white vinegar and water. This is usually done on a monthly basis and helps prevent the buildup of calcium. If you don’t like the taste of vinegar, there are other products available on the market designed to clean coffee makers.

Before beginning the descaling process, remove any coffee that has been used and empty the drip tray. Then place a small bowl on the spot where your mug usually sits to catch the sludge that’s about to come out. Pour the descaler into the machine, and follow the instructions that come with it. Rinse the machine well to avoid a vinegar odor.

While the frequency of descaling can vary according to how often you use the machine, most manufacturers suggest that it be done every three-to-six months. During this time, it’s an excellent idea to test the hardness of your household water. If the degree of hardness is high, water softeners can help to prevent damage to your equipment and reduce the need for descaling.

The best way to limit the need for descaling is to use a water purifier. This will prevent the accumulation of minerals that cause scaling and also enhance the flavor of your coffee. A simple water filter can reduce the amount of decaling needed by as much as 50%..
